Season 2, Episode 2: "Ghost Protocol"

SCENE 1: FLASHBACK — THE NIGHT EVERYTHING FELL

Dark skies, sirens wailing. Ash falling like snow.

The forest outside the facility was burning. Explosions rippled in the distance. The Season 1 finale had left the group scattered—separated during the chaos of an invasion none of them saw coming.

Rael was dragging Mira, barely conscious, her leg bleeding. Zeke was yelling through the smoke. Kai had vanished. There was a sound like a jet engine—then silence.

Then white lights.

Then... nothing.

Rael had blacked out.

Now he knew why: Dominion had taken them all—wiped pieces of their memories clean.

SCENE 2: WHISPERS IN THE WALLS

Back in the present, Rael sat in his chamber, staring at his own reflection through the glass wall. He was changing. He could feel it—his pulse had a new rhythm, and the voice in his head had stopped whispering.

Now it screamed.

"Find her. Find Subject 14. She's still alive."

He'd seen Mira listed as terminated… but the voice kept insisting she wasn't. That it was a lie.

And lies were Dominion's specialty.

SCENE 3: THE RESISTANCE CELL

Nova was taken to a different sector for "rehabilitation training." Instead of labs, she was escorted into a shadowy sublevel—a place even the guards seemed hesitant to enter.

There, deep beneath the compound, she met them.

The Resistance.

A small group of rogue subjects who had faked their compliance, wearing the grey armbands but plotting in silence. They called themselves The Nulls.

"We live in the power drains. The dead zones," said a girl with cybernetic eyes named Echo. "Where Dominion can't track our minds."

Nova looked at them, skeptical.

"Why me?"

"Because you're broken," Echo replied. "And broken people can't be reprogrammed."

Nova smiled bitterly. "You think I'm broken? You have no idea."

SCENE 4: THE GLITCH FILE

Meanwhile, Rael hacked deeper into the system using stolen access codes.

He found a restricted file labeled "PROJECT: SHADOW MAP" — and inside it, dozens of blinking red lights on a global map. Each light marked an active power signature… and half were near-dead zones.

Dominion wasn't saving the world.

They were tracking people like him. Hunting them. Studying them. Replacing them.

Some of the subjects… were clones. Others, resurrected from neural backups.

And Subject 14, Mira… her file had been edited. Timestamped just one week ago.

She was alive.

SCENE 5: CONFRONTATION

Rael confronted Amira—still eerily calm, still loyal to Dominion.

"You knew," he said. "About the cloning. The experiments. You knew and you still… let them take us."

She didn't flinch.

"I didn't let them. I made a deal."

Rael's jaw tightened.

"You sold us out."

"No," she whispered. "I saved you. The world outside is worse. You'll see."

Suddenly, she grabbed his wrist. "They're listening. They know you've been in the Archive."

Rael pulled back. "Then let them come."

SCENE 6: ESCAPE ATTEMPT

With help from the Nulls, Nova triggered a false fire alarm in the lower quadrant. Sirens wailed. Lights flickered. For one moment, the cameras went dark.

Rael took his chance.

He ran. Through access doors, down into the facility's old maintenance shafts. Blood rushing in his ears. The voice guiding him like a compass.

"Left. Down. Hallway seven."

He reached a sealed door. Behind it—a chamber with cryo-pods. Old. Forgotten.

Some shattered. One still sealed… Mira's name blinking red.

"Override access needed."

He slammed his fist against the control. No use.

Then—Amira appeared behind him. Not angry. Just… sad.

"I told you. Some doors are better left closed."

Rael turned. "She's alive."

Amira whispered: "No. What's inside that pod isn't her anymore."

Then she pulled a device from her coat.

"And now… neither are you."

Click.

A sonic pulse hit Rael's head like a lightning strike. His vision exploded into static. Then—darkness.
